Street Wins Breaststroke

Compiled From Wire Services

Fifteen-year-old Jenna Street swam a personal best and won the gold medal in the 200-meter breaststroke at the Phillips 66 National Swimming Championships.

In the 100 butterfly, Misty Hyman, of Phoenix, claimed the gold medal with a time of 59.49.

Lenny Krayzelburg of Studio City, Calif., came from behind to successfully defend his national title in the 100 backstroke and win the gold medal in a personal best 54.69.

Chad Carvin of Laguna Hills, Calif., won the men’s 400 freestyle in 3:50.13.
